Mammoth Mountain officials said the slide occurred during avalanche mitigation work following a significant Sierra Nevada snowstorm, during which about six feet of snow fell in 36 hours.
The ski patroller was hospitalized with serious injuries. The incident closed the mountain and lift operations for the day.
